Learn Class 12 Math - Differential Equations

The term differential equation refers to an equation that involves the dependent variable, independent variable, and another differential dependent variable coefficient. The differential equation is dy/dx or d2y/d2x.

Order of differential equation

  • It is from the highest order derivative in the differential equation.

Degree of differential equation

  • The highest degree of the higher-order derivative is when all the coefficients are made free of radicals.

Methods of solving differential equations

Many methods will help solve the first-order, second-order, and differential equations. Such methods are:

  • Linear Differential Equations
  • Homogeneous Differential Equations
  • Differential equations with variable separable
